MySQL是一個廣泛使用的關系型數據庫管理系統,它提供了許多強大的功能,但有時候,我們可能會遇到MySQL表被鎖住的問題。這時,我們需要查詢被鎖住的MySQL表,以便找到解決問題的方法。
下面是一些查詢被鎖住的MySQL表的方法:
1.使用SHOW PROCESSLIST命令
SHOW PROCESSLIST命令可以顯示當前所有連接到MySQL服務器的進程。如果一個進程正在鎖定我們想要查詢的表,我們可以通過SHOW PROCESSLIST命令找到它。
2.使用SHOW OPEN TABLES命令
SHOW OPEN TABLES命令可以顯示當前打開的表的列表。如果一個表被鎖住,它將顯示在列表中。我們可以使用這個命令來查看哪些表被鎖定。
3.使用INFORMATION_SCHEMA表
INFORMATION_SCHEMA是MySQL系統數據庫,它包含了許多系統級別的信息。我們可以使用INFORMATION_SCHEMA表來查詢被鎖住的表的信息。例如,我們可以使用TABLES和PROCESSLIST表來查詢被鎖住的表和進程。
查詢被鎖住的MySQL表可能是一個挑戰,但使用上述方法可以幫助我們找到鎖定問題的根本原因。在使用這些方法時,請確保您有足夠的權限來訪問MySQL服務器,并且您已經了解了相關的MySQL命令和語法。